KRS 141.460: Space on form for designation.

Read at publisher ↗
Where this section sits in the code
  1. KRS Chapter 141

(1) The Department of Revenue shall print on the face of the Kentucky individual

income tax form a space for a taxpayer to designate that a contribution be made to

the Kentucky Nature and Wildlife Fund from that taxpayer's income tax refund. The

space for designating the contribution shall be in substantially the following form:

KENTUCKY NATURE AND WILDLIFE FUND. I wish to contribute

$2----- $5----- $10----- $-----

of my TAX REFUND TO THE KENTUCKY NATURE AND WILDLIFE FUND.

(2) The Department of Revenue shall pr int in the instructions accompanying the

individual income tax form a description of the purposes for which the Kentucky

Nature and Wildlife Fund was established and the use of moneys from the income

tax check-off.
